New Jersey Statutes, Title: 13, CONSERVATION AND DEVELOPMENT--PARKS AND RESERVATIONS
Chapter 1b: Commissioner of Conservation and Economic Development; appointment; term; salary
Section: 13:1b-15.143: Appointment of officers, employees; qualifications.
11. Subject to the provisions of Title 11A of the New Jersey Statutes, and within the limits of funds appropriated or otherwise made available, the commissioner may appoint any officer or employee to the department necessary to carry out the provisions of P.L.1983, c.560 (C.13:1B-15.133 et seq.) , fix and determine their qualifications, which may include a knowledge of and familiarity with the pinelands area or the Highlands Region and the residents thereof.
L.1983,c.560,s.11; amended 2004, c.120, s.47.
